TRINIDAD — Area law officers are investigating the murder of a man found shot to death in Trinidad Wednesday.
The victim’s identity had not been released as of Thursday afternoon, according to the Henderson County Sheriff’s Department.
The Trinidad Police Department is heading the investigation into the death, with assistance of the the Henderson County Sheriff’s Department and Texas Ranger Trace McDonald.
Henderson County Sheriff’s Department dispatch received a 9-1-1 call at 7:09 p.m. reporting a gunshot victim at 1201 Leagueline Road. Investigators Michael Teal and Caresa Ballard arrived at the scene to assist TPD with the case.
The man’s body was found at the back of the residence.
Justice of the Peace Pct. 5. Tommy Barnett pronounced the victim dead and ordered the body sent to the Southwest Medical Center in Dallas for an autopsy.
Authorities are following leads and have identified some possible suspects, according to the sheriff’s department.
